Description
Description
POSITION PURPOSE:
This position will primarily be assigned to teach classes on the appropriate Campus. All instructional personnel are expected to dedicate their primary energies and loyalties to the service of their students. A major responsibility of all instructional personnel is to meet every scheduled class period for classes which meet on a regular basis. Instructors shall not dismiss class or change class meeting hours, dates or classrooms without prior approval from the appropriate Dean, or Administrator. Instructors must not permit any outside interests to interfere with their obligations to students.
GENERA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
TEACHING/CLINICAL
Work with assigned FT-Faculty mentor to coordinate teaching activities such as skills validations, faculty-directed clinical simulation, and lectures.
Meet privately with assigned students at least twice per semester for mid-term and final clinical evaluations. Meeting times should not interfere with students attending class, clinical, post conference, skills practice, or validation.
Conduct student conferences at hospital conference room or other private area.
Observe medications administered by assigned clinical students and record on daily evaluation form including prompts needed.
During clinical experiences, observe each student perform a head-to-toe assessments and focused assessments, and record on daily evaluation.
During clinical experiences, observe students provide patient care, and record on daily evaluation. (Out-rotations will be approved in advance.)
Request reports from facility nurses periodically, regarding student conduct and progress.
Grade all clinical assignments promptly, review with student when necessary, and posts grades promptly. Keeps examples of student work for ACEN file.
Maintain a good working relationship with assigned clinical agency.
Attends student orientation at assigned clinical facility each semester. (Unless employed at the assigned agency as a RN)
COURSE MANAGEMENT
Participate in at least two course team meetings each semester. (Participation can be defined as meeting in person with faculty, or virtually.)
Receive timely information about combined course calendar, syllabus, outline, SLOs, Canvas, clinical orientations, inter-rater reliability tools, and other associated topics, every semester.
Review documentation for student accommodations, if any.
Post grades to Canvas promptly.
Communicate at least weekly with the FT Faculty mentor or course coordinator.
PROFESSIONALISM AND CONTINUED IMPROVEMENT
Complete CEU courses on national certification issues or standards every 2 years
Attend at least one nursing education (teaching) workshop or meeting each year, OR use Nurse Tim or other available nursing education CEU offerings to obtain 4 hours of continuing education in teaching entry-level nursing.
Obtains 20 hours every two years of nursing continuing education related to areas of your clinical expertise and other topics required by the Texas BON.
Conducts literature searches appropriate to clinical (and theory if applicable) instruction each semester and documents EBP sources on clinical lesson plans.
Report safety violations, medication errors, RN practice errors, or unprofessional/uncivil conduct promptly to the ADN Program Director and sends a written report within 24 hours.
Maintain up-to-date health care provider immunizations and CPR.
Provide proof of a negative drug and complete a criminal history screen, as required by assigned clinical facilities or when initiated by ADN Program.
Attend student orientation at your assigned clinical agency every semester or year.
SERVICE
Adjunct instructors are required to attend adjunct Convocation each fall and spring semester in which they teach.
Report any community service to Program Director at the end of each fall and spring semester to meet national accreditation standards.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ES:
Promptly take initiative to master new skills required by the ADN Program (i.e. faculty-directed simulation, new IV pumps, computer program, etc...)
Keep clinical skills up to date through student clinical instruction, agency orientations, continuing education, and/or employment as RN.
Know and follow agency and Navarro College policies and procedures for faculty and students.
POSITION QUALIFICATIONS:
Required:
Valid Texas RN license.
Master’s degree in Nursing.
Previous experience in acute care.
Preferred:
Previous experience with clinical education in an ADN or BSN program
WORKING CONDITIONS:
Must maintain patient safety in busy clinical environment with students.
Variances from regular working hours may be necessary to fulfill the responsibilities of the position.
Busy working environment with numerous interruptions.
SALARY: $30 - $40 per hour - Commensurate with Education & Experience
